Description

VAMP7, also named as SYBL1 and TI-VAMP, belongs to the synaptobrevin family. It is involved in the targeting and/or fusion of transport vesicles to their target membrane during transport of proteins from the early endosome to the lysosome. VAMP7 is required for heterotypic fusion of late endosomes with lysosomes and homotypic lysosomal fusion. It is required for calcium regulated lysosomal exocytosis. VAMP7 is involved in the export of chylomicrons from the endoplasmic reticulum to the cis Golgi. It is required for exocytosis of mediators during eosinophil and neutrophil degranulation, and target cell killing by natural killer cells. It is also required for focal exocytosis of late endocytic vesicles during phagosome formation. The antibody is specific to VAMP7
